1- What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/
2- asic_health
1+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/asic_health
32
43Date: June 2018
54KernelVersion: 4.19
@@ -9,9 +8,8 @@ Description: This file shows ASIC health status. The possible values are:
98
109 The files are read only.
1110
12- What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/
13- cpld1_version
14- cpld2_version
11+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/cpld1_version
12+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/cpld2_version
1513Date: June 2018
1614KernelVersion: 4.19
1715Contact: Vadim Pasternak <vadimpmellanox.com>
@@ -20,8 +18,7 @@ Description: These files show with which CPLD versions have been burned
2018
2119 The files are read only.
2220
23- What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/
24- fan_dir
21+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/fan_dir
2522
2623Date: December 2018
2724KernelVersion: 5.0
@@ -32,8 +29,7 @@ Description: This file shows the system fans direction:
3229
3330 The files are read only.
3431
35- What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/
36- jtag_enable
32+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/jtag_enable
3733
3834Date: November 2018
3935KernelVersion: 5.0
@@ -43,8 +39,7 @@ Description: These files show with which CPLD versions have been burned
4339
4440 The files are read only.
4541
46- What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/
47- jtag_enable
42+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/jtag_enable
4843
4944Date: November 2018
5045KernelVersion: 5.0
@@ -87,16 +82,15 @@ Description: These files allow asserting system power cycling, switching
8782
8883 The files are write only.
8984
90- What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/
91- reset_aux_pwr_or_ref
92- reset_asic_thermal
93- reset_hotswap_or_halt
94- reset_hotswap_or_wd
95- reset_fw_reset
96- reset_long_pb
97- reset_main_pwr_fail
98- reset_short_pb
99- reset_sw_reset
85+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_aux_pwr_or_ref
86+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_asic_thermal
87+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_hotswap_or_halt
88+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_hotswap_or_wd
89+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_fw_reset
90+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_long_pb
91+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_main_pwr_fail
92+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_short_pb
93+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_sw_reset
10094Date: June 2018
10195KernelVersion: 4.19
10296Contact: Vadim Pasternak <vadimpmellanox.com>
@@ -110,11 +104,10 @@ Description: These files show the system reset cause, as following: power
110104
111105 The files are read only.
112106
113- What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/
114- reset_comex_pwr_fail
115- reset_from_comex
116- reset_system
117- reset_voltmon_upgrade_fail
107+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_comex_pwr_fail
108+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_from_comex
109+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_system
110+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_voltmon_upgrade_fail
118111
119112Date: November 2018
120113KernelVersion: 5.0
@@ -127,3 +120,23 @@ Description: These files show the system reset cause, as following: ComEx
127120 the last reset cause.
128121
129122 The files are read only.
123+
124+ Date: June 2019
125+ KernelVersion: 5.3
126+ Contact: Vadim Pasternak <vadimpmellanox.com>
127+ Description: These files show the system reset cause, as following:
128+ COMEX thermal shutdown; wathchdog power off or reset was derived
129+ by one of the next components: COMEX, switch board or by Small Form
130+ Factor mezzanine, reset requested from ASIC, reset cuased by BIOS
131+ reload. Value 1 in file means this is reset cause, 0 - otherwise.
132+ Only one of the above causes could be 1 at the same time, representing
133+ only last reset cause.
134+
135+ The files are read only.
136+
137+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_comex_thermal
138+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_comex_wd
139+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_from_asic
140+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_reload_bios
141+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_sff_wd
142+ What: /sys/devices/platform/mlxplat/mlxreg-io/hwmon/hwmon*/reset_swb_wd
0 commit comments